Car
If you're traveling by car, start on I-64 E towards Norfolk. Take exit 274A to merge onto US-460 E towards Norfolk. Continue on US-460 E until you reach the exit for VA-337 N. Merge onto VA-337 N and then take the exit toward Downtown Norfolk. Follow signs for Freemason St. Continue straight onto W Freemason St. The Hunter House Victorian Museum will be on your right at 240 W Freemason St. There is street parking available, but be sure to check for any time restrictions.
Public Transportation - Bus
For public transportation, you can take the HRT Bus Route 15 or Route 20. Board the bus at any nearby bus stop and head towards the Downtown Norfolk area. Disembark at the stop closest to W Freemason St. From there, it will be a short walk. Head west on E Main St toward W Freemason St, then turn right onto W Freemason St. Walk a few blocks, and you will find the Hunter House Victorian Museum at 240 W Freemason St. Check the HRT website for the latest bus schedules and fare information.
Public Transportation - Light Rail
If you prefer the light rail, take the Tide Light Rail to the MacArthur Square Station. From there, exit the station and head east on E Main St. Continue walking until you reach W Freemason St, then turn left. Walk a few blocks, and you will arrive at the Hunter House Victorian Museum located at 240 W Freemason St. Be sure to purchase a ticket before boarding the light rail, as there are costs associated with the fare.
